The Lakers have interest in trading for Knicks guard Cam Reddish, according to Michael A Scotto of HoopsHype.
Reddish has had a rough start to his NBA career struggling to crack the rotation in Atlanta and New York. The Lakers reportedly had an interest in trading for Reddish before the trade deadline, but the deal never got completed. The Lakers could use the youth and shooting that Reddish would provide, and the Knicks wouldn't mind shedding some salary after the signing of Jalen Brunson so we will see if anything comes to fruition.

On Friday, Prince made his first appearance in Miami-Dade court and was granted a $2,500 bond. His defense lawyer, David Weinstein, said the charge was already being dismissed in Tarrant County, Texas, and stemmed from a trace amount of marijuana found during a traffic stop. Prince was unaware that police had filed the warrant for the low-level felony, Weinsten said. “If he had known warrant existed, he would have surrendered,” Weinstein told Miami-Dade Circuit Judge Mindy Glazer.
